Our 'Hosting Team' will welcome you, show you where to go and answer any questions you have.
The person leading the service will let you know what’s going on throughout the service.
Morning service is usually 10.30am - 12.10pm
Evening service is 6.15pm - 7.45pm
Services begin with a welcome, a Bible reading and then the band will lead some songs.
There' s a special children’s talk and then they go to groups while the service continues in the main hall for the adults.
One of our church leaders will give a talk from the Bible, that lasts about 25 minutes.
Drinks and snacks are served after the service.
Sundays at Christ Church Liverpool are casual and relaxed. There’s no dress code!
It’s really important to us that children are well cared for and have opportunities to enjoy good Bible teaching.
Christ Church Kids is on every Sunday for 0- 11 year olds. There is also a group for high schoolers, Yr7-9s.
